Day 2, Headed out from Kelowna after having a nice breaky. Got the neccessary grocerys and headed for Joss Mtn. Arrive at the camping area unloaded and headed up about 12 kms of fire road to not finding the trail entrance. After some searching ripping up different service roads finally found the entrance. The troops gathered and up we went. The trail was fairly overgrown at the beginning, still very neat cruising through the beautiful vegatation. Eventually we busted into the alpine at a spot called the Ampatheatre. Had a rest there and continued up to the Cabin, evuntually reached the cabin at 7800 ft above sea level. Very cool. We then proceeded to do some trundling(rolling rocks) some laughs for sure, sean was loving it. I think Justin got the biggest one to go. Had a quick ride down and proceeded to Golden to Join Cory for riding the rest of the weekend.
Okay finally got some time to post some stuff from our trip last week, First day left Squamish on Route to Kelowna, cruised through downtown van. as we had to pick up the first Roof Top Tent in Richmond. pics later. The crew consisted of Sean, Tim, Gerry and myself. Sean mostly rode his street bike, sometimes putting it the trailer to have a break and a hang out. A quick stop outside of Keremeous for a quick climb to a summit Sean had checked out and wanted to hit. We then had a drop off of a GasGasenduro in Summerland to some happy riders. Finally we arrived in Kelowna where Andrew and Cheryl James welcomed us with a nice BBQ and bevys. Gerry slept in his van and the rest of us all had nice beds to sleep in. thanks guys.
